  Simple patterns and Symmetries in Nuclei: Correlations of Mass and Spectroscopic Observables

Casten, R., & Cakirli, R. B. (2012). Simple patterns and Symmetries in Nuclei: Correlations of Mass and Spectroscopic Observables. Journal of Physics: Conference Series, 366(conf. 1): 012007, pp. 1-5. doi:10.1088/1742-6596/366/1/012007.

 Abstract: The relation of collective observables in deformed nuclei is discussed with particular emphasis on the correlations between masses and spectroscopic observables. The role of valence nucleon number in modulating such correlations is introduced and exemplified by data on the Pt isotopes.
